Fine motor skills are essential for performing precise hand movements needed for daily activities and academic tasks, such as grip and writing. These foundational skills play a critical role in a child’s overall development and academic success. This edWebinar is designed to empower educators with a comprehensive understanding of fine motor developmental milestones and provide practical, effective strategies and engaging activities to support and enhance fine motor skill development and writing readiness to prepare children for school and beyond.

About the Presenters
Roxanne Thompson received her Bachelor of Science in Occupational Therapy from Texas Woman’s University in 1998. She has practiced OT in public schools, early intervention, and currently a private pediatric outpatient clinic. She also provides handwriting tutoring services to children in preschool through middle school. Roxanne is a National Presenter and Content Specialist for Learning Without Tears. She completed her Level 1 certification in March 2007 and has been presenting for Learning Without Tears since 2009. Roxanne lives in Frisco with her husband and two children.
Paula Heinricher received her Master of Occupational Therapy from Duquesne University in Pittsburgh, PA, and is certified in sensory integration therapy. As an OT, she has worked in schools (PreK through middle-school levels), early intervention, and outpatient settings. She has extensive experience using the Learning Without Tears curricula with children of all ability levels. Paula began working for Learning Without Tears in 2005 and is currently a National Presenter and Content Support Specialist. She also tutors children who have fine motor, sensory motor, and handwriting concerns.
